About Me
Stephanie Trecha is a Licensed Clinical Social Worker who earned her B.S. in Psychology and her Master's in Social Work from San Diego State University. Stephanie has been working in the field of social work in San Diego for twenty years, with specialized care in the areas of crisis intervention, Child Welfare Services/DCFS, Adoptions, medical social work (adults and children), inpatient psychiatry (adults and children), and with federal and state inmates receiving acute psychiatric
care due to suicidality or acute psychosis.
As a therapist, Stephanie has worked with adolescents and adults across the lifespan, as well as with couples. Her emphasis is in working with those experiencing a variety of challenges, such as relationship issues, past or current trauma, anxiety, depression, crisis intervention, domestic violence, and issues related to one's sexuality. Stephanie is currently completing certification as a Sex Therapist (AASECT pending), as well as training in Gottman Couples Therapy (Level II). She also employs evidence based practices such as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Trauma Focused CBT, Family Systems Therapy, Solutions Focused Therapy and Art Therapy.
